I-HIPER LES-1200 yinkqubo yamandla engenakunqandwa yohlobo oluhambelanayo, olwahlukileyo kwizixhobo ezininzi ezifanayo kuhlobo lwebhetri. Ngelixa iinkqubo ezininzi ze-UPS zisasebenza ngeebhetri ze-lead-acid, i-HIPER ikhethe ukuhlala kunye ne-compact lithium iron phosphate (LiFePO4) iiseli.

Iimpawu zobugcisa, ixabiso
Iqhawe lophononongo ngumzekelo ophezulu kuluhlu lwamandla amancinci angenakuphazamiseka i-HIPER esekelwe kwiibhetri ze-LiFePO4 kwaye yenzelwe amandla asebenzayo abasebenzisi ukuya kwi-720 W, kunye nomthamo webhetri yi-6 Ah kwi-voltage ye-25,4 V. Ukuya kuyo yonke idata yedatha, i-HIPER LES-1200 ayiphumeli kuluhlu lwe-UPSs yohlahlo lwabiwo-mali oluthiwe thaca kwiivenkile zaseRashiya. Iindlela zokukhuselwa kwabathengi zimelwe sisilawuli sombane wenyathelo ngaphandle komsebenzi wokucutha amandla akhoyo ngexesha lokunyuka kwamandla ombane kunye nokuhluza ukuphazamiseka kwe-electromagnetic. Isixhobo ngokwaso sikhuselwe yi-breaker circuit kunye ne-rerated current ye-6 A.

Imbonakalo, iseti yokuhanjiswa
Ngokungafaniyo nezinye ii-UPS ezininzi zohlahlo lwabiwo-mali, i-HIPER LES-1200 igcinwe kwimeko yesinyithi. Kuphela inxalenye ephezulu yepaneli yangaphambili yenziwe ngeplastiki, enokuthi ibe mhlophe okanye imnyama, njengoko kuboniswe ngophawu UB okanye i-UW egameni elipheleleyo lemveliso.
Umboniso omncinci ohlaza okwesibhakabhaka ubonisa umbane ophumayo we-UPS kunye nenqanaba lentlawulo yebhetri, kwaye unika ingxelo yeemeko zokugcwala. Ecaleni kwesibonisi kukho iqhosha lamandla kunye ne-USB Type-A enye isidibanisi samandla.
Ukudibanisa abathengi abakhulu, i-HIPER LES-1200 ineesokethi ezimbini kuphela zaseYurophu. Isidibanisi se-USB Type-B sisetyenziselwa ukujonga nokulawula isoftwe. Intambo yokufaka ye-HIPER LES-1200 iyasuswa, leyo kwakhona ayizizo zonke ii-UPS zebhajethi ezinokuziqhayisa.
Okokugqibela, kukho iziqhagamshelo ezimbini ze-8P8C ngasemva kwetyala, kodwa ziqhagamshelwe ngokuthe ngqo omnye komnye ngaphandle kwezixhobo ezongezelelweyo. Nangona kunjalo, umsebenzi wokhuseleko we-LAN awuchazwanga kwiinkcukacha zesixhobo.
Isixhobo sangaphakathi
I-HIPER LES-1200 inemilinganiselo ephantsi kakhulu yamandla achaziweyo kunye nomthamo webhetri, kwaye inobunzima be-5 kg kuphela. Imfihlelo ikwiibhetri ze-lithium ye-iron phosphate, eziphakamileyo kakhulu kumaqabane abo e-lead-acid kubuninzi bamandla (200 kunye ne-80-90 Wh / l, ngokulandelanayo).

Kule meko, ibhetri ihlanganiswe kwiiseli ezisibhozo ze-32700 zesayizi ezixhunyiwe kwi-series, enika amandla ombane we-25,6 V kunye nomthamo we-6 Ah. Ukudibanisa iibhetri ezimbini ze-lead-asidi, ezineeparamitha zombane ezifanayo (24 V kunye ne-7 Ah), zingathatha indawo ephindwe kabini. Umvelisi uthembisa ukuba ibhetri iya kumelana nobuncinci bemijikelezo yentlawulo yewaka, oluqikelelo olugcinayo lweeseli zeLiFePO4. Ngaphakathi kwebhetri kukho ibhodi ye-BMS (iNkqubo yoLawulo lweBattery), elinganisa intlawulo kunye nokukhupha phakathi kweeseli ezizimeleyo.

I-UPS idinga ukupholisa okusebenzayo usebenzisa i-50mm fan, evula kwimodi ye-AVR kwaye xa inikwe amandla ebhetri. Isahluli esicacileyo siqondisa ukuhamba komoya ongenayo ngeeseli zebhetri.

Zonke ii-elektroniki ze-UPS, ngaphandle kwebhodi ye-BMS, zidityaniswe kwibhodi yesekethe enye eprintiweyo. I-electrolytic capacitors imelwe ziimpawu zaseTshayina.
Software
I-HIPER LES-1200 ayibonwanga kwinkqubo njengebhetri xa ixhunywe nge-USB, kwaye imisebenzi yokubeka iliso kunye ne-automation yenziwa yiprogram yePowerManager II. Inokufakwa kwi-CD enikezelwe kunye nesixhobo okanye ikhutshelwe ukusuka kwiwebhusayithi yomenzi, kodwa idiski iya kuba luncedo kumthengi kuyo nayiphi na imeko, ekubeni isitshixo selayisenisi yeprogram ishicilelwe kwimvulophu yayo.
Ngokweempawu zediski, yenzelwe iinkqubo zokusebenza eziqala kwi Windows 98 kwaye iphela Windows 7. Kodwa, njengoko kwavela, iPowerManager II isebenza ngaphandle kweengxaki kwindalo esingqongileyo Windows 11. Le nkqubo inazo zonke izakhono ezifunekayo, kuquka ukubonisa imo yokusebenza ye-UPS, ii-voltage zokufaka kunye nezokukhupha, kwaye okona kubaluleke kakhulu, ukuseta iimeko zokuvalwa kwe-emergency (ezisebenza nakwi Windows 11).

Uvavanyo Lwendlela
Ukudala umthwalo olawulwayo kwi-UPS, sasebenzisa ibhentshi yokuvavanya umbane kunye nombane odibeneyo wombane ofunekayo. Ukulinganisa uluhlu lwe-AVR kunye ne-voltages apho utshintsho kumandla ebhetri lwenzeka khona, i-transformer eguquguqukayo i-FNEX TDGC2-2K isetyenzisiwe, kunye ne-OWON VDS1022I oscilloscope isetyenziselwe ukurekhoda i-wave waveform.
Iziphumo zovavanyo
I-HIPER LES-1200 i-othomathikhi yokulawula i-voltage ivuliwe ukuhla xa igalelo lombane lidlula i-249 V, kwaye i-voltage ephumayo kule meko yi-216 V. Enye i-winding ye-transformer ivuliwe xa igalelo lombane lingaphantsi kwe-202 V, inyuka. yona ukuya ku-242 V. Igalelo lombane lingaphantsi kwe-173 V luphawu lokutshintshela kumandla ebhetri.
Kwimowudi yomgca kunye nemodi ye-AVR, amandla avumelekileyo abathengi abaxhunyiwe kwi-UPS malunga ne-700 W, esondele kwi-720 ebhengeziweyo. Kumaxabiso aphezulu, isixhobo sivakalisa umqondiso wokugqithiswa kwaye sivala emva kwemizuzwana embalwa.
Kwimowudi ezimeleyo, amandla enzelwe ukubamba i-HIPER LES-1200 mancinci ngenxa yezizathu ezininzi. Eyokuqala kubo kukuba inkqubo yesikhashana phantsi komthwalo we-200 W nangaphezulu ithatha ukuya kwi-30 ms, kunye nekhompyutheni ye-PSU ngokwemigangatho ye-ATX ayiyi kuhlala ngaphezu kwe-17 ms ngaphandle kwamandla. I-UPS ibona ixesha elamkelekileyo lokutshintsha ngaphakathi kwe-15 ms kuphela kwimithwalo ephakathi kwe-150 W nangaphantsi.

Ukuba ubeka umthwalo kwi-UPS emva kokungaphumeleli kwamandla, ngaloo ndlela weqa inkqubo yokuguquka, akufanele idlule i-350 W, ngaphandle koko ukuvalwa kokukhusela kwenzeka. Xa amandla omthengi malunga ne-300 W, ukuguquguquka kwe-voltage ephumayo kwenzeka rhoqo kuluhlu ukusuka kwi-169 ukuya kwi-254 V, kwaye emva kwemizuzu emine iimpawu ze-"Hi" zikhanyisa kwisiboniso sesalathisi kwaye isixhobo siyacima kwakhona. Ukucinga ukuba i-UPS ibonakalisa ukuba ibhetri ishushu kakhulu, ngoko nangoko emva kokuvala salinganisa ubushushu bayo, obuye baba ngama-54 ° C. Ngokutsho kwemithombo emininzi, ukushisa okusebenzayo kweebhetri ze-LiFePO4 ubukhulu be-32700 akufanele budlule i-60 ° C, echaza ukuziphatha kwe-HIPER LES-1200.
Owona mthwalo ufanelekileyo weqhawe lophononongo kwimowudi engaxhunyiwe kwi-intanethi yi-150 W. Ngalo mandla, i-UPS ivelisa i-voltage ezinzileyo ye-220 V kwaye isebenza ngaphandle kokuphazamiseka kwimizuzu engama-32. Imilo yomqondiso isondele kwiipulses zesikwere.

ezifunyanisiweyo
I-HIPER LES-1200 yindlela yombane engabizi kakhulu engaphazamisekiyo yombane we-720 W echazwe ngumvelisi, kodwa kufuneka ithathelwe ingqalelo njengendawo yokugcina ukusebenza kwimodi yokulawula umbane. Isixhobo senzelwe ukukhusela iiPC zeofisi ngamandla ukuya kuthi ga kwi-150 W - kuphela kwiimeko ezinjalo ukusebenza okuchanekileyo kunokwenzeka xa kuqhutywa ibhetri. Ubude bokusebenza phantsi komthwalo we-150 W yimizuzu engama-32. ngokweemvavanyo zethu. Ibhetri ye-lithium iron phosphate inomthamo owaneleyo walo mthwalo kwaye iya kuhlala ixesha elide kuneebhetri ze-lead-acid ezigqwesileyo kwizicelo ze-UPS.
Enye imeko yokusebenza ehambelana ne-HIPER LES-1200 (ingakumbi ngenxa yobukhulu besixhobo esincinci) inika amandla izixhobo zamandla aphantsi ezifana nee-router zenethiwekhi kunye ne-NAS yasekhaya. Usizi kuphela kukuba i-UPS ayibonwa njengebhetri nge-interface ye-USB, kwaye isofthiwe yobunikazi iyafuneka ukuba ibeke iliso kwaye iqwalasele iimeko zokuvala ngokukhawuleza.
